<p class="mceTemp">During the <strong>Mike Shanahan</strong> era, <strong>Denver Broncos</strong> players dotted the fantasy football landscape with regularity. The offensive starters could be counted on for a solid season, and previously unknown running backs would become fantasy saviors who could lead your team to a surprising fantasy championship. Shanahan would also become the master of tormenting fantasy owners by employing a strange &#8220;rotating RB platoon&#8221; where you never knew who was going to get the nod on any given Sunday. Still, during most of his time in Denver, you could count on productive fantasy seasons from most players.</p>
<p>But just as the wins have been harder to come by in recent seasons, so have the number of fantasy contributors on the Broncos roster. There still have been some bright spots worthy of consideration for a fantasy team; they have just been fewer and farther between.</p>
<p>Despite sitting during the final 3 games of the 2010 season, Denver quarterback <strong>Kyle Orton</strong> had a great year in terms of fantasy production. He finished 10th in the league with 3,653-yards passing and he threw 20 touchdowns against only 9 picks. Brandon Lloyd had had a Pro Bowl season in 2010 and ended up with more receiving yards than any other player in the NFL. So despite the horrible results in the win-loss column lately, all has not been lost for Broncos players in the fantasy world.</p>
